The “Service Advancetrac” warning on a Ford F150’s dashboard certainly commands attention, reflecting more than just a routine alert. Advancetrac is Ford’s sophisticated stability control system, integrating traction control, electronic stability control, and anti-lock braking functionality. When this message appears, it signals that the system has detected a fault, prompting drivers to take it seriously.
From a performance perspective, Advancetrac helps maintain vehicle stability during challenging driving conditions-whether on slippery roads, sharp turns, or sudden maneuvers. It continuously monitors wheel speed, throttle input, and steering angle, intervening when necessary to prevent skidding or loss of control. Hence, the “Service Advancetrac” alert suggests that this critical safety net might not be fully operational, which can directly impact your driving safety and confidence.
For many owners, the alert can feel inconvenient or puzzling, especially if no immediate symptoms are noticeable. However, dismissing it could gloss over an underlying issue related to sensors, wiring, wheel speed modules, or even the brake system. Addressing it promptly ensures the vehicle’s stability controls function as intended, preserving the truck’s engineering integrity.
Navigating this automotive enigma involves recognizing it as a proactive signal rather than a mere nuisance. Scheduling diagnostic checks ASAP with a qualified technician can uncover the root cause, ensuring safety isn’t compromised.
